The leaders of the European Union have all agreed to grant a €50 Billion aid package to Ukraine to assist the country by helping to strengthen its economic and financial stability. The funds will help build upon prior support from other European aid, as well as the assistance of the International Monetary Fund (IMF) and the European Bank for Reconstruction and Development, to continue to help Ukraine pay for things like teacher salaries, buildings to be reconstructed, and the general functioning of the economy. Part of the new deal is that there will be a yearly discussion of the package, as well as the option to review it in two years. President Zelenskyy's reaction to this welcome news for his country indicates that Ukraine appreicates the assistance as the war with Russia drags on.

The announcement comes as some surprise as many observers had been expecting discussion on the particulars of the aid package to take longer to negotiate, given that Hungarian Prime Minister Viktor Orban previously blocked a financial aid package back in December and threatened to do so again. Indeed, concerns that the leader of Hungary would act in such a manner again prompted several European leaders to lash out at him prior to the most recent meeting, accusing him of engaging in blackmail and playing political games that led to a reduction in support of Ukraine in the midst of its war with Russia. These tensions come at a time when a number of EU prime ministers have warned that they have already fallen short of ammunition promises to Ukraine, and the world as a whole is increasingly unsure as to who is winning.
